    Wet'n'Wild Hawaii (formerly Hawaiian Waters Adventure Park) is a Hawaiian water park, located in Kapolei in the City and County of Honolulu on Oahu. The park occupies 29 acres (120,000 m 2) of land and has more than 25 rides and attractions. It is currently the only water park in the state of Hawaii.
